Role

We are seeking a dedicated QA/Infection Control Nurse to join our team! The QA/Infection Control Nurse is responsible for supporting the facilities’ systems for preventing, identifying, reporting, investigating and controlling infections and communicable diseases for all residents, staff, volunteers, visitors, and others in the facility. The QA/Infection Control nurse will have specialized training and education in infection prevention and control beyond their initial professional degree and be designated to serve on the facility Quality Assurance Performance Improvement Committee.

Responsibilities
  • Coordinate the infection prevention and control program of the facility.
  • Review infection prevention and control policies and procedures and make recommendation to Director of Clinical Services for revision.
  • Provide training and education related to infection control.
  • Monitor compliance through observations, audits, checklists, and other means.
  • Review and analyze infection control data, risk factors, and as needed, perform special studies that relate to infection prevention and control.
  • Review surveillance data looking for unusual epidemics, clusters of infections, infections due to unusual pathogens and occurrence of infections that exceed usual baseline levels.
  • Facilitate compliance with standards established that, at a minimum, include surveillance, reporting, precautions, isolation, hygiene, and when to prohibit staff from having direct contract with residents/food.
  • Work with appropriate responsible staff to ensure adequate infection control devices and supplies are available.
  • Communicate with the facility-level QAPI Committee, public health, other agencies and other facilities as applicable after consultation with Director of Nursing.
  • Work to improve antibiotic prescribing and stewardship.
  • Monitor compliance with influenza, pneumococcal, RSV, and COVID-19 immunizations per facility policy and CDC guidelines.
  • Act as a resource for the QAPI Committee and facility management team, including the following:
    • Receive direction from the Director of Nursing/Executive Director on overall QAPI objectives for the organization.
    • Be knowledgeable in data collection, data analysis methodology, and performance improvement methods needed to support and lead performance improvement projects.
    • Identify opportunities for improvement through analysis of data, observation of operations, and consultation with leadership and staff.
    • Collaborate with the QAPI Committee and facility management to prioritize and develop QAPI efforts.
    • Lead performance improvement projects and provide education and coaching to build needed skills in others to lead performance improvement projects.
    • Participate in multidisciplinary QAPI activities.
